LED flat floodlights: full cut-off floodlights without light pollution

Glare-free lighting for sites, sports, facades, and machinery — all light on the surface you want to illuminate, nothing beside or above it.

Our DarkLicht LED floodlights are not conventional wide-angle floodlights. Whereas a traditional floodlight always leaks light upward and to the sides through its lens, the patented parabolic reflector of a cut-off floodlight directs all the light precisely onto the surface to be illuminated. Above the adjustable cut-off angle (63°–75°), there is zero light emission: no glare, no stray light, and no light pollution for nearby residents, traffic, or wildlife.

Within this product group, the selection ranges from compact, glare-free work lamps to flat-beam floodlights of 307,800 lumens for terminals and sports fields — DarkSky and NSVV compliant, dimmable, and available in color temperatures from 1700K to 5700K.

What do you look for when choosing an LED flat panel light?

You don't choose the right flat-beam spotlight based solely on lumens or wattage. The decisive factors are primarily the cut-off angle in relation to mounting height, the sensitivity of the environment (residences, roads, nature), the color temperature, and whether the installation must comply with the NSVV guideline for light nuisance, DarkSky requirements, or a building permit.

An LED floodlight is a fixture that evenly illuminates a surface—such as a site, field, or building facade. Our DarkLicht floodlights achieve this using a parabolic reflector instead of lenses, ensuring that all the light is directed onto the surface and none escapes upward or to the sides.

A floodlight disperses light in a wide beam, including towards the sky and surroundings – this is where glare and light pollution originate. A true flat beam with full cut-off cuts off the light above the adjustable angle (63°–75°), so the light pattern ends exactly at the property line.

Full cut-off means that the luminaire does not emit light above the cut-off angle — zero, not even backwards. Anyone looking at the luminaire from outside the site will not see the light source. This eliminates glare and makes installation DarkSky compliant at low color temperatures.

Technology, performance & application

No. For flatbeam luminaires, what matters most is where the light lands: uniformity on the surface and zero emission beyond it. Because no light is lost to the environment and sky, the functional illumination level per watt is actually higher—often fewer fixtures are needed than with classic floodlights.

The cut-off angle determines where the light stops: 75° for low mounting, 72° as standard, 69° for maximum uniformity, 66° for extreme heights, and 63° for the strictest DarkSky zones. The correct angle in relation to pole height determines whether the light pattern ends exactly at the property line.

Near nature reserves and bat routes, we recommend amber (2200K or 1800K): warm light with minimal impact on flora and fauna, and required for the strictest DarkSky certifications. For regular grounds, 4000K is the common choice.

An industrial IP67 enclosure in which the external drivers for the larger DarkLicht models are mounted (DRB-1 up to 200 W, DRB-2 up to 2000 W). This keeps the electronics accessible for servicing without having to remove the luminaire from the mast—a single DRB-2 can power up to four luminaires.
